Matthew McConaughey says Interstellar is Christopher Nolan’s “most ambitious” film to date

February 19, 2014 by admin

Matthew McConaughey’s career has enjoyed a huge resurgence over the past few years, and could culminate with an Academy Award next month for his acclaimed role as Ron Woodroof in Dallas Buyers Club. And the actor is showing little signs of slowing down; along with the hit HBO series True Detective, his next film will see him venturing to the far reaches of space as part of Christopher Nolan’s sci-fi epic Interstellar. During an interview with Variety, McConaughey has spoken about the upcoming film, stating that it’s Nolan’s “most ambitious” project to date – no small feat when you consider his past films include the likes of The Dark Knight, The Dark Knight Rises and Inception.

“Here’s what I can tell you,” states McConaughey. “It’s the most ambitious thing [Nolan] has ever done. And he’s done some ambitious stuff. He came up to me and said, ‘Mud. I love that movie.’ I sat down with him for about 2½ hours at his house. Not one word came up about Interstellar.” I walked out not sure what to think. I mean, he’s not a guy who takes general meetings. There’s no f*cking around on set. He’s a great problem solver. In that way, he’s very indie. Here’s a guy who could have whatever budget he wants — and we finished shooting early.”

Interstellar is set for release on November 7th 2014, with a cast that also includes Anne Hathaway (The Dark Knight Rises), Jessica Chastain (The Help), Michael Caine (Inception), Mackenzie Foy (The Twilight Saga: Breaking Dawn), Wes Bentley (The Hunger Games), Casey Affleck (Ain’t Them Bodies Saints), Topher Grace (Spider-Man 3), John Lithgow (Rise of the Planet of the Apes), Bill Irwin (Lady in the Water), David Gyasi (Cloud Atlas), Ellen Burstyn (Requiem for a Dream), David Oyelowo (The Butler), and Matt Damon (Elysium).
